According to Erikson, based on their level of success in mastering the skills valued by their parents and other significant adults, school age children judge themselves as:

A) Competent or incompetent.
B) Attractive or unattractive.
C) Popular or unpopular.
D) Athletic or uncoordinated.


Answer: A) Competent or incompetent.
